'Russian Rambo' who sacrificed himself to kill ISIS nuts was about to become a dad
31.03.2016 20:00
Brave Alexander Prokhorenko ordered an airstrike on himself when ISIS surrounded him near the ancient city of Palmyra.

He was directing airstrikes against Islamic State and knew they could get vital information if he was taken alive.

Now it has emerged he was about to become a first-time dad when he decided to take dozens of ISIS thugs down with him.

The 25-year-old was married to his wife Ekaterina 18 months ago and said he felt like "the happiest man on earth" in a wedding tape.

In the video, seen by Russian newspaper Orenday, he also claimed his dreams of a wonderful wife and a military career were coming true.

"He dreamed of being in the military and it began," the paper reported. "He dreamed that he had the best wife in the world, and she appeared."

But his missus apparently had no idea where he was serving and assumed he was in the Caucasus region of southern Russia.

Yury Berg, governor of Russia's Orenburg region, paid tribute to Alexander in a post on his blog.

He wrote: "I express my condolences to the family and the mother of the deceased hero - our fellow countryman Alexander Prokhorenko.

"He accomplished the feat in distant Syria , protecting the interests of the Russian state, to protect humanity from the terrible plague - global terrorism."

Pledging to visit the family, he said: "It is our duty to take care of relatives and friends of those who chose the difficult path of defending the fatherland."

The governor also compared Alexander to his countrymen who fell fighting the Nazis in WW2 – known as the Great Patriotic War in Russia.

Islamic State – also known as Daesh – is facing attacks on its self-proclaimed Caliphate on several fronts in Iraq and Syria.

As a warning to its rivals, ISIS beheaded three Kurdish fighters in a new video from an occupied city.
